Redbirds recap: Baker hits two home runs to help ’Birds defeat Durham
First baseman Luken Baker hit two home runs to help the Memphis Redbirds defeat the Durham Bulls Monday, May 26. (Benjamin Naylor/The Daily Memphian file)
The Memphis Redbirds claimed the opener of a six-game series at the Durham Bulls (Triple-A, Tampa Bay Rays) by a 6-1 final score on Monday night at Durham Bulls Athletic Park in Durham.
